A Fatimid carved glass or obsidian chess piece, Egypt, 10th-11th century

Lot 132. A Fatimid carved glass or obsidian chess piece, Egypt, 10th-11th century; 3.8cm. height. Estimate 30,000 — 40,000 GBP. Courtesy Sotheby's. carved with stylised foliate designs and incised dash details. Provenance: Purchased from Michel Albert Manoukian, Paris, 7 April 1969 (receipt on file). Note: The conchoidal fractures on the underside of this piece, combined with its very dark black colour, suggest that it is obsidian, an igneous rock that occurs... [Lire la suite]

A Fatimid carved rock crystal chess piece, Egypt, 10th-11th century

Lot 131. A Fatimid carved rock crystal chess piece, Egypt, 10th-11th century; 3.8cm. Estimate 15,000 — 25,000 GBP. Courtesy Sotheby's. of typical form, carved with cut stylised foliate designs and dash details. Provenance: Purchased from Michel Albert Manoukian, Paris, 7 April 1969 (receipt on file). Note: The feat of carving rock crystal, an extremely hard element, was mastered by the Fatimids in the tenth century as evident from the magnificent, but limited, corpus of remaining... A magnificent gilt-bronze seated figure of bodhisattva, Early Ming dynasty, late 14th-15th century

Lot 116. A magnificent gilt-bronze seated figure of bodhisattva, Early Ming dynasty, late 14th-15th century; 14 7/8 in (37.5 cm) high, excluding stand. Estimate GBP 300,000 - GBP 500,000 (USD 391,200 - USD 652,000). Price realised GBP 731,250. © Christie's Images Ltd 2019 The bodhisattva is seated in rajalilasana, the posture of royal ease, with his right hand resting on his raised knee and holding a bead, possibly the wish-granting jewel,cintamani, and the left hand resting on a...
